Accident Summary Nr: 201991627 - Employee Ampputes Fingers While Repairing Mechanical Press
Inspection Nr | Date Opened | SIC | NAICS | Establishment Name |
---|---|---|---|---|
308756006 | 03/22/2005 | 3469 | 332116 | Barco Stamping Company |
Abstract: On January 18, 2005, Employee #1 was repairing the nail inserter portion of the mechanical press die, while the operator sat on the other side of the equipment. This press was equipped with fixed guarding at the point of operation. Employee #1 decided to bypass the interlock by taping the switch in the "on" position. The equipment operator thought he heard Employee #1 tell him to cycle the press. The die came down, crushing Employee #1's left hand, resulting in the amputation of three of his fingers. Employee #1 was trained to safely work on the equipment and proper lockout tagout procedures. Employee #1 was hospitalized.
